Vivo’s offshoot iQOO’s latest Neo series phone has a 64MP Samsung GW1P OIS sensor with 4-in-1 pixel binning technology. The camera app has Night Mode, Portrait, Slo-mo, Pro Mode, Dynamic Photo, dual-view video, and other essential features. If you want better low-light and daytime photos, try the GCam app.

If you want a Google Camera for iQOO Neo 6, there are a few mods available. Google Camera 8.4 supports Night Sight and Astrophotography mode on the new mid-ranger. SloMo, Beauty Mode, HDR Enhanced, Lens Blur, PhotoSphere, Playground, RAW support, and more are available. Here’s how to install Google Camera on iQOO Neo 6.

iQOO Neo 6 has many hardware and software features. The phone supports Camera2 API, so you can install Google Camera. We’ve included GCam 8.4 by BSG, 8.1 by Urnyx05, and 8.3 by BSG. Here’s the app’s download link; sideload it on your phone.

If you want better results, then you can follow the below steps and add a configuration file.

  • Open Google Camera app > Swipe down from top to open Settings > PX Mod Settings > Pixel AWB > select Pixel 3.
  • Go back to PX Mod Settings > Stock Features > Disable Auto Night Sight Photo.
  • Again, open PX Mod Settings > Stock Features > Disable Auto Night Sight Portrait.
  • Also, enable HDR+ Enhanced for better results.
